Isn’t an AGA self cleaning, does it really need a regular clean?

0
10

Yes – sort of! Although the AGA ovens clean themselves, the outside of the AGA tends to get greasy over a period of time. This is where we do our work. We remove all this grease and burnt on carbon from the lids, upside and underside, from the handles, flue cover, the ridges under the rings on the main plates, the aluminum strip on the inside of the ovens and, of course, the inside of the oven doors. This takes in the region of 2.5 hours for a two oven or three oven AGA and three hours for a four oven AGA, and the AGA will be left with a showroom shine on completion. On AGAs with four ovens we clean the inside of ovens three and four. We also replace any missing plastic washers on the hinges of the AGA doors.
